Resumen
Climate change affects the vulnerability of communities like Soacha, where infrastructure and resource limitations make it difficult to respond to adverse climate events. In this context, education can be a crucial tool for promoting resilience, and in particular, Social Appropiation of Knowledge Ownership (ASC) activities can play an important role in disseminating and promoting understanding of science and technology concepts whose application can shape the daily practices of students and teachers. This project aims to design a ASC methodology on climate change at the Eugenio Diaz Castro Elementary School in the municipality of Soacha, Cundinamarca, using an ontological perspective to understand how realities and practices are constructed and transformed around this phenomenon. It will explore how students and teachers internalize, discuss, and apply this knowledge, as well as the factors that influence the adoption of adaptive practices. This research adopts a qualitative and phenomenological approach, utilizing in-depth interviews, non-participant observation, and reflective journals to capture how the educational community interprets climate change and transforms it into concrete actions. In addition, participatory workshops were held to co-create guidelines to strengthen institutional resilience. Using a political ontology framework, this research seeks to understand how local interpretations of climate change can be influenced by concepts such as climate variability and whether global phenomena are considered in relation to their local perspective. The analysis will identify barriers and facilitators to knowledge appropriation, contributing to the design of educational strategies that promote critical understanding and effective actions for adaptation. These findings can contribute to strengthening the educational community's response capacities, providing a replicable model that integrates local and scientific knowledge in building a culture of resilience.
